Hint: The Earth on its axis causes day as well as night. As the Earth rotates, only one-half of the Earth faces the sun at the given time. The half facing the sun is light (day) while the other half facing away from the sun is considered dark (night).

Complete answer:
The Earth rotates in counterclockwise; this is the reason why the Sun “rises" in the East and then “sets" in the West direction. Basically it is not the Sun’s movement which causes days, but rather its the Earth that is turning around in front of the Sun. Earth's very graceful 24-hour rotation rate is one of the traits which makes our planet so friendly to live life, and allows most parts of Earth to stay at nice, comfortable temperatures as they are bathed in sunlight during the day and darkness at night.

Note:
The Coriolis Effect is caused by a combination of the inertia of moving air and the rotation of the Earth. The Coriolis Effect determines/predicts the direction of the global atmospheric circulation currents like the westerlies, the polar winds or trade winds The Coriolis Effect also affects the directions of the ocean currents. Both of these have tremendous effects on climate.
